Your nasal tissue in the nose has somehow become broken — perhaps because it’s dry, irritated or experienced some kind of impact. “Full-on … WebApr 12, 2024 · Rhinitis is the inflammation of the nasal passages, which can cause a runny, smelly discharge from the nose. Other symptoms include itching and frequent sneezing, as well as a general run-down feeling. Rhinitis can either be temporary, usually caused by an infection or an allergic reaction, or chronic, where the symptoms last six weeks or more.

WebFeb 18, 2024 · When you have a sinus infection, you may need to blow your nose often because of nasal discharge, which can be cloudy, green, or yellow. This discharge comes from your infected sinuses and drains into your nasal passages. The discharge may also bypass your nose and drain down the back of your throat.
